Nostalgia‑packed Game Boy vibes await! A Sokoban‑style puzzle that retro lovers can’t resist!
Control a little robot to push blocks and open doors!
What’s this game like?
Atmosphere: Just like a Game Boy—no modern bells and whistles, pure retro charm.
Difficulty: Starts off relaxed, then slowly ramps up to test your brain. Great for beginners through intermediate players!
Playtime: Varies per player, but roughly 3–10 hours. (*Auto-save function available)
Retro music, too!
Every melody and sound effect is straight from the Game Boy—those classic chiptune tones!
